The 55 oz washing soda has about 6 cups and the 76 oz borax has about 9.5 cups. So the washing soda will last for 2 batches of my recipe and the borax will last for 3 batches. The cost of one batch (that makes about 9 cups of detergent) would be: Zote $1 + Washing Soda $1.50 + Borax $1.17 = $3.67. 9 cups of … See more

WEBGrate the bar of soap. Add the grated soap to a saucepan with 4 cups of water. Stir continually over medium-low heat until soap dissolves and is melted. Fill a 5-gallon bucket half full of hot tap water. Add the melted soap, then the washing soda and the borax. Stir well until all the powder is dissolved.

WEBFeb 20, 2013 · Here goes: grate a bar of Zote soap (I use a cheese grater dedicated to soap-grating). The grated Zote is equal to about 6 cups, so using the 2:1:1 formula, add 3 cups of Borax (I use 20 Mule Team), and 3 cups of Super Washing Soda (I use Arm & Hammer) . Mix it all together in a large container, and store covered. Simple.

WEBApr 5, 2024 · Grate the Fels Naptha into a medium saucepan, add four cups hot water and heat until soap melts. Fill the bucket halfway with warm water, add melted soap and stir. Add washing soda and Borax and stir again. Add more hot water until the bucket is ¾ full. Close the lid of the bucket and allow it to sit for 24 hours.
